What is a No Deposit Bonus in 2026?

It is free money. Or free spins. You do not deposit your own cash. You sign up, verify your account, and the casino credits you. Simple in theory. In practice, the terms vary wildly. A “no deposit bonus” can be £10 free cash. It can be 50 spins on a specific slot. It can be a “risk-free” bet where you get a refund on your first losing wager. The list goes on.

For UK players, the Gambling Commission has tightened rules. Operators must now offer a clearer path to withdrawal. But they still apply wagering requirements. You must bet the bonus amount (or the winnings from spins) a certain number of times before you can cash out. This is where the value gets eaten up.

I looked at dozens of offers. Some require 35x wagering. Others go up to 60x. A few are “no wagering” but cap your max cashout at £100. You have to weigh the numbers. A 35x requirement on a £10 bonus means you need to wager £350 before withdrawal. That is doable. A 60x requirement on the same bonus means £600. That is a grind.

The Hidden Clauses in No Deposit Bonus Terms

I read through the terms and conditions of 15 different casinos. It took hours. Here is what I found that most players miss.

First, the game weighting. Not all games count equally toward wagering. Slots usually count 100%. But table games like blackjack or roulette count only 10% or even 0%. If you try to clear a bonus by playing blackjack, you will never finish the wagering. Stick to slots.

Second, the max bet limit. Many casinos cap your bet size while using a bonus. It is often £5 per spin. If you go over, they void the bonus and any winnings. I saw one casino with a £2 max bet limit. That is tight.

Third, the time limit. You usually have 30 days to meet wagering. But some offers give you only 7 days. That is a rush. You might need to wager £500 in a week. That forces you to play fast, which increases your risk of losses.

Fourth, the withdrawal method. Some casinos require you to use the same payment method for withdrawal as you used for deposit. If you used a no deposit bonus, you did not deposit. So they might force you to use a specific e-wallet or bank transfer. Check before you play.

FAQ: Common Questions About No Deposit Bonuses

Can I withdraw the bonus money directly?

No. You must meet the wagering requirements first. The bonus is not withdrawable until you play through it.

Are no deposit bonuses taxable in the UK?

No. Gambling winnings are not taxed in the UK. You keep what you win.

Do I need to use a promo code?

Sometimes. Some casinos auto-credit the bonus. Others require a code like “BONUS2026” or “SPINMAX”. Check the terms.

What is the best slot to use for wagering?

High RTP slots with low volatility. “Starburst” is popular but its RTP is 96.09%. “Blood Suckers” has 98% RTP. That is better for clearing wagering.

Can I have multiple no deposit bonuses at once?

No. Most casinos allow only one active bonus at a time. You must finish one before claiming another.

What happens if I violate the max bet rule?

The casino will void your bonus and confiscate any winnings. Some may even close your account. Stay within the limit.

Responsible Gambling and No Deposit Offers

I have to mention this. No deposit bonuses are fun, but they are still gambling. You can lose the bonus quickly. You might feel tempted to deposit your own money after the bonus is gone. Do not chase losses. Set a budget. Use the tools casinos offer, like deposit limits and reality checks.

The UK Gambling Commission requires all licensed casinos to offer these tools. Use them. I set a £50 monthly loss limit on my accounts. It keeps me safe.
